Output d75fcb3421c0e0402f703efd531f5894e1af6239f2a913def9972d11e0b4d9cc:7

value
16770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e50918a4628458025c989a300c75993e6746d4b5 OP_EQUAL
address
MUnBsNuQ6BtUu5RCKLr5uim2CJTkjHjozJ
transaction
d75fcb3421c0e0402f703efd531f5894e1af6239f2a913def9972d11e0b4d9cc
spent
true